Mechanisms of Phosphorus Removal by Phosphorus Sorbing Materials. [PDF]

open access: yesJ Environ Qual, 2018
Stormwater filters are a structural best management practice designed to reduce dissolved P losses from runoff. Various industrial byproducts are suitable for use as P sorbing materials (PSMs) for the treatment of drainage water; P sorption by PSMs varies with material physical and chemical properties.

Inhibition of ferric salts on phosphorus-accumulating organisms in simultaneous chemical precipitation for phosphorus removal [PDF]

open access: yesFrontiers in Microbiology
To comply with the increasingly strict phosphorus (P) effluent standard, ferric salts are commonly used as a simultaneous precipitant to supplement the biological P removal process.
